Summary: The Children’s Hospital of Philadelphia (CHOP) is a nonprofit, world-renowned pediatric hospital in Philadelphia, PA. It operates the main campus at 3401 Civic Center Boulevard, near the University of Pennsylvania, and offers primary, specialty, emergency, urgent, and inpatient care for patients up to age 21 (with some adult patients for specialized pediatric care). CHOP is affiliated with the Perelman School of Medicine at the University of Pennsylvania, houses a Level I Pediatric Trauma Center, and supports extensive pediatric research and clinical programs including pediatric oncology, cardiology/cardiothoracic surgery, fetal surgery, and related subspecialties. CHOP is consistently ranked among the top US children’s hospitals in several specialties and treats millions of outpatient and inpatient visits annually. Fox Chase Cancer Center is a nonprofit, National Cancer Institute-designated Comprehensive Cancer Center and teaching hospital in Philadelphia, PA. Founded in 1904, it is part of the Temple University Health System and specializes in cancer treatment, prevention, and research, including access to leading physicians and cutting-edge clinical trials. Penn Medicine (University of Pennsylvania Health System) is a nonprofit, world-leading academic health system headquartered in Philadelphia. It includes 7 hospitals (Hospital of the University of Pennsylvania, Penn Presbyterian Medical Center, Pennsylvania Hospital, Chester County Hospital, Lancaster General Health, Penn Medicine Princeton Health, Doylestown Health) plus extensive outpatient sites and home care. With more than 49,000 team members and annual revenue around $9.9B, Penn Medicine advances cancer care through cutting-edge research, innovative therapies, and comprehensive clinical services across Pennsylvania, New Jersey, and beyond. It emphasizes education, research, and patient care in an inclusive culture, and is actively publishing and presenting in major cancer forums (e.g., ASCO, AACR) on topics such as GLP-1–related breast cancer prevention, CAR T cell therapy, AI in oncology, and other emerging cancer treatments.
